Manufacturing Locations
A critical point of consideration for pet owners is where their dog’s food is manufactured. Champion Petfoods, the parent company of ACANA, operates its own manufacturing facilities. Notably, ACANA dog foods are primarily made in Canada, at the company’s kitchens in Alberta and Ontario. These facilities allow for strict quality control, ensuring that the final products meet the high standards set by the company.
NorthStar Kitchen and the DogStar Kitchen
Champion Petfoods’ NorthStar Kitchen, located in Morinville, Alberta, Canada, and the DogStar Kitchen in Auburn, Kentucky, USA, are the primary manufacturing sites for ACANA pet foods. Both kitchens are designed to maintain the freshness and quality of the ingredients, with the NorthStar Kitchen focusing on producing ACANA dog foods. The DogStar Kitchen, while also producing ACANA, has been more associated with the company’s Orijen brand. The control over these manufacturing facilities is a testament to Champion Petfoods’ commitment to quality and its desire to distance itself from concerns related to outsourcing production to countries like China.

Regulatory Compliance
Compliance with regulatory bodies is another crucial aspect of pet food manufacturing. In Canada, where ACANA is primarily produced, the company must comply with the regulations set forth by the Canadian Food Inspection Agency (CFIA) and the Pet Food Association of Canada. Similarly, products manufactured in the US comply with FDA regulations. This adherence to regulatory standards provides additional assurance of the safety and quality of ACANA dog food, reinforcing the notion that the brand prioritizes the well-being of pets.
